In Ohio, home health agencies are regulated by the Ohio Department of Health and generally must maintain a Home Health Agency License. Willcare's license number is 367503.

Payment options: In Ohio, Ohio Medicaid may help pay for home care through the PASSPORT waiver program. Contact the Ohio Department of Health or visit their website to learn about eligibility and how to apply.

When choosing a home care agency, consider caregiver screening procedures, training requirements, supervision practices, and how responsive the agency is to client needs. Visit the Ohio Department of Health for more information about home care services in Ohio.
